Third-party builders shared new screenshots of a number of airports within the works for Microsoft Flight Simulator, from giant hubs to small airfields.
We begin with the most important, as MSK Productions showcased its rendition of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Worldwide Airport (VABB) serving Mumbai in India. Just lately, they added animated trains, shanty homes across the airfield, Small bridges across the river, and a few extra particulars to the river.
After all, there’s nonetheless plenty of work to do earlier than that is completed.
FS Formosa Venture launched new pictures of Penghu Airport (RCQC) within the nation of Taiwan, exhibiting off the terminal, tower, and new automobile fashions. It is a very related airport serving the Penghu islands and connecting them with the remainder of the nation, of which it is the fifth-busiest. It additionally serves as a crucial base of the Republic of China Air Power as a consequence of its place.
Subsequent, Aerosoft and its accomplice developer Aviation-Sim-Design showcased extra pictures of Norden-Norddeich Airfield (EDWS) in Decrease Saxony, Germany, serving as a base for the Britten-Norman Islander plane of FLN Frisia Luftverkehr for its connections with the East Frisian Islands
Lastly, we keep in Northern Europe with SimNord, which launched new screenshots of Sindal Airport (EKSN) in Denmark, a small native airport devoted solely to normal aviation. The airport is full and has been despatched to Microsoft for testing and launch on the official market. No date has been introduced for the second.
